Your summer arts festival

PLAY! is our annual summer festival showcasing some of the best of our arts community at Royal Holloway, presented by the Faculty of Arts, Humanities & Social Sciences.

PLAY! Festival returns bigger and better than ever, showcasing the very best of music, film, and theatre at one of the UK's highly-ranked arts faculties, with events curated and performed by the staff and students of Royal Holloway. With pop-up recitals, spoken word, film screenings, cross-arts collaborations, jazz and music theatre gigs, talks and recital-lectures, new music from across the UK, plus the year's largest orchestral event, PLAY! offers a bundle of exciting events for all. 

This year's festival will take place between Sunday, 7 June 2026 to Friday, 12 June 2026, in venues across campus.

Car parking

When you arrive for a College event at our Egham campus, please park in car parks 12 or 4.

Car park 12 can be accessed by turning right as you enter the main College gates and is located next to the tennis courts. If this car park is full, please drive further onto our campus to car park 4, which can be accessed by turning left at the mini-roundabout behind the Students’ Union. We would advise that you bring the College map to campus with you and give yourself plenty of time to park.

Blue Badge holders can find designated parking spaces in Car park 1W, as well as between Gardeners Lodge and the Williams Annexe. You can find these locations by looking at our campus map opposite. If you require any assistance on arrival, please contact our premises team in advance of your visit by emailing: premisesadmin@royalholloway.ac.uk and they will be happy to help.

Please note that we operate an Automatic Number Plate Recognition (ANPR) system on certain parts of our campus, however if you are here for an organised event, parking is unrestricted for event guests in car parks 12, 4 or 14 (or display your blue badge permit if parking in a disabled bay).
